@37enjoylife-- That shake is known as a tank slap, which the front wheel is upset by different reasons. You see them on bad landing on wheelies, see them at drags at high speed. Some people say when tanking slapping give it more gas, so the front comes up and be ok. Try at your own risk. ^^
